.Discussion...
.Synopsis...
A cutoff low continues to linger near SoCal today, bringing
chances for isolated PM mountain/upper foothills thunderstorms.
Dry and seasonable weather is expected elsewhere. After Thursday,
a warming and drying trend begins that will continue into early
next week with Minor HeatRisk and periodically breezy winds.

.AVIATION...
VFR conditions expected over the next 24 hours at TAF sites.
Delta flow will bring marine stratus with periods of MVFR CIGS
through the Delta into the Sacramento metro area through 18Z this
morning, along with SW gusts to 20 kt. These winds are expected to
return 00Z through 09Z Friday. Northerly winds develop today over
the northern Sacramento Valley after 18z, gusting to around 20
kt. There is a 10-15% chance of isolated mountain thunderstorms
from 18Z until 03Z this evening over the Sierra south of Highway
50.
